Responsibilities of a Forklift Operator in the Netherlands

A forklift operator is responsible for moving, loading, and unloading goods in warehouses, factories, and distribution centers. Common duties include:

  • Operating a forklift to transport goods and materials.
  • Loading and unloading trucks and containers.
  • Stacking and organizing warehouse inventory.
  • Checking the condition of materials and reporting any damages.
  • Following safety guidelines to prevent accidents.
  • Conducting routine inspections of the forklift.

Requirements for Forklift Operator Jobs in the Netherlands for Foreign Workers

To qualify for forklift operator jobs in the Netherlands for foreign workers, applicants must meet certain requirements.

1. Education and Certification

  • No formal education is required, but a high school diploma is preferred.
  • A valid forklift operator certificate is required. This can be obtained in the Netherlands or from a recognized international body.

2. Experience

  • Some employers require at least 1-2 years of forklift operating experience.
  • Entry-level positions are available for those who complete training.

3. Language Skills

  • Basic English or Dutch is required for communication.
  • Knowing Dutch can be an advantage, especially in customer-facing roles.

4. Work Permit and Visa Sponsorship

Foreign workers need a valid work permit to work legally in the Netherlands. Many employers offer visa sponsorship to qualified candidates.

Salary Expectations for Forklift Operator Jobs in the Netherlands

Salaries for forklift operator jobs in the Netherlands for foreign workers vary depending on experience, location, and employer. Here is an estimate:

  • Entry-Level Operators: €12 – €15 per hour
  • Experienced Operators: €16 – €20 per hour
  • Supervisory Roles: €22 – €25 per hour

In major cities like Amsterdam, Rotterdam, and Utrecht, salaries may be slightly higher due to the cost of living.
